Position Summary

Be part of a team producing advanced defense products that protect our nation and allies worldwide. In this role, you’ll work hands-on with a variety of hand and power tools to assemble and sub-assemble critical components, learning the craft through on-the-job training that builds your expertise.

This is more than just assembly. It’s precision, teamwork, and innovation in action. You’ll contribute directly to high-quality, mission-critical products while growing your skills in a supportive, team-oriented environment where your work truly matters.

Job Description

Education and Experience Requirements:

  • 1+ years of warehouse, assembly, or manufacturing experience preferred.

  • HS Diploma or GED preferred but not required.

  • Due to U.S. government contract requirements, candidates must be U.S. citizens, U.S. permanent residents, or otherwise legally authorized to obtain the necessary government approvals.

Skills and Qualifications:

  • Ability to read and follow written instructions in English.

  • Good mechanical aptitude and manual dexterity.

  • Ability to distinguish component colors and wiring (color vision required).

  • Proficient in using hand tools and small parts assembly.

  • Basic math skills and attention to detail.

  • Strong work ethic and ability to meet production goals.

  • Must be able to communicate effectively with team members and follow instructions, with or without reasonable accommodation

  • Work well with others in team setting

  • Ability to cross train and rotate jobs often

Physical Requirements:

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.

  • Ability to stand for extended periods (up to 12 hours per shift).

  • Regular movement may include :Frequent bending, stretching, lifting, walking, and repetitive motion.

  • Ability to lift and move objects up to:

    • 10 lbs regularly

    • 25 lbs frequently

    • 50 lbs occasionally

  • Requires use of hands for fine motor tasks and assembly.

  • Ability to move throughout the facility and work in various positions (kneeling, crouching, reaching, etc.).

  • Visual abilities include close vision, peripheral vision, depth perception, and focus adjustment.

Work Environment:

  • Work is performed in a temperature-controlled manufacturing environment.

  • Frequent collaboration in a team-based setting.

  • Occasional exposure (10%–33%) to noise, dust, chemicals, and machinery.

  • Job involves repetitive tasks, concentration on small components, and hand/eye coordination.
